Q: How do you calculate engine bore?

A: Use the calculator below, or you can calculate your engine size by taking the square of the bore divided by 4, multiplied by pi, multiplied by the stroke, multiplied by the number of cylinders: ((Bore X Bore) / 4) X pi X Stroke X Cylinders. For example, a Chrysler 426 (Hemi or Wedge) has a standard bore of 4.25″ and a standard stoke of 3.75″.

Q: What do you measure a cylinder bore with?

A: A dial bore gauge is a special tool, calibrated in .001 inch (.0025 centimeter) or .0001 inch (.00025 centimeter), which is used to accurately measure the inside diameter of a hole, cylinder or pipe. In conjunction with a micrometer, a bore gauge will give you the exact reading of a bore size.
